$A$ solution contains $2.675 \ g$ of $CoCl_3 \cdot 6NH_3$ $(M = 267.5 \ g/mol)$. When passed through a cation exchanger,the chloride ions liberated are treated with excess $AgNO_3$ to yield $4.78 \ g$ of $AgCl$ $(M = 143.5 \ g/mol)$. What is the formula of the coordination compound?

  • A
    $[Co(NH_3)_6]Cl_3$
  • B
    $[CoCl(NH_3)_5]Cl_2$
  • C
    $[CoCl_3(NH_3)_3]$
  • D
    $[CoCl_2(NH_3)_4]Cl$
